Différences
Ci-dessous, les différences entre deux révisions de la page.
Les deux révisions précédentes Révision précédente | Prochaine révision Les deux révisions suivantes | ||
recherche_ligne_commande [Le 21/03/2017, 12:32] 78.192.122.134 [grep] coquille pluriel |
recherche_ligne_commande [Le 13/01/2018, 12:08] moths-art [grep] |
||
---|---|---|---|
Ligne 29: | Ligne 29: | ||
Pour ce qui est des fichiers **.pdf**, la recherche se fera aussi en ligne de commande de la même façon qu'avec **grep** mais en installant auparavant **[[apt>pdfgrep]]**.</note> | Pour ce qui est des fichiers **.pdf**, la recherche se fera aussi en ligne de commande de la même façon qu'avec **grep** mais en installant auparavant **[[apt>pdfgrep]]**.</note> | ||
Nota : lorsque la recherche plein texte porte sur la totalité du système de fichiers, il peut arriver que l'outil de recherche vous indique n'avoir pas eu la permission d'ouvrir certains fichiers. Bien que ceci n'ait rien d'anormal, essayez de préférence dans ce cas de limiter le périmètre de recherche. | Nota : lorsque la recherche plein texte porte sur la totalité du système de fichiers, il peut arriver que l'outil de recherche vous indique n'avoir pas eu la permission d'ouvrir certains fichiers. Bien que ceci n'ait rien d'anormal, essayez de préférence dans ce cas de limiter le périmètre de recherche. | ||
+ | |||
+ | ===== Ripgrep ===== | ||
+ | |||
+ | Une alternative à Grep mais avec ces avantages : https://github.com/BurntSushi/ripgrep | ||
+ | - gestion complète de l'Unicode | ||
+ | - beaucoup plus rapide | ||
+ | |||
===== locate et mlocate ===== | ===== locate et mlocate ===== | ||
Les fonctions de **locate** peuvent être fournies par les paquets **locate** et **mlocate**. Ils se différencient par les points suivants: | Les fonctions de **locate** peuvent être fournies par les paquets **locate** et **mlocate**. Ils se différencient par les points suivants: |